Find the value of b. Express the answer as a simplified radical.
Mama L [17]

Here three sides of a right angled triangle given.

The three sides are b, 8 and 14.

The side with length 14 is the hypotenuse here. We have to find the side of length b.

To get b, we will use Pythagoras theorem here.

By using Pythagoras theorem we can write,

c^2=a^2+b^2, where c is the hypotenuse.

So here we can write,

14^2=8^2+b^2

196 = 8^2+b^2

196=64+b^2

To solve it for b, now we have to move 64 to the left side by subtracting it from both sides.

196-64 = 64+b^2-64

196-64 = b^2

132=b^2

Now to find b, we have to take square root to both sides. We will get,

\sqrt{132}= \sqrt{b^2}

\sqrt{132} =b

b= \sqrt{(4)(33)}

b= (\sqrt{4})(\sqrt{33})

b= 2\sqrt{33}

We have got the required answer for the side b.
